Hi All,
Supported Emc firmware has now moved to the following location.
https://support.emc.com/downloads/7843_Connectrix---B-Series
If it was Emc connectivity supported switch I’d be say the model was a DS-220B, which can also be listed as a DS-200E.
You can confirm the model by looking at the article listed below.
Brocade switch types versus ASIC, versus FOS family code.
https://support.emc.com/kb/33539
Primus: emc112746
Please note the 220B model of switch became end of service life on the ‘31-Jan-2014’.
The only way to try to get old connectivity firmware that was at one time supported that is no longer listed on the website is by engaging the local Emc field team
Connectrix: How to obtain old firmware versions for Connectrix Switches
https://support.emc.com/kb/12369
Primus:- emc220383
